lubridate is R's standard package for date-time manipulation. Recent releases are dominated by parsing correctness — partial datetimes, multiple format strings, month names colliding with the %a format — and by adapting to timezone database changes in R-devel. Version 1.9.5 also relicensed the package to MIT.
The feature surface has been stable since 1.9.0 deprecated the roll argument for roll_dst and added integer coercion for Duration, Period and Interval. What continues is a steady stream of parsing edge cases and tzdata churn the package absorbs on its users' behalf, which is most of what a date-time library's maintenance actually is.
Expect further releases driven by tzdata and R-devel changes, with parsing fixes arriving as locale and format edge cases get reported.
sparklyr connects R to Spark, and almost nothing in this window originates inside the package. Releases restore compatibility after dbplyr changes its SQL generation, adapt to Spark 4.0 and to R 4.4's version-comparison changes, and convert functions into S3 methods so pysparklyr can supply its own implementations.
Two dependencies set the agenda. dbplyr repeatedly changes identifier quoting and lazy-table internals, and each change costs sparklyr a release. Meanwhile the package is being hollowed into a backend: ml_fit(), spark_apply(), spark_write_delta() and now tune_grid_spark() exist as methods so that pysparklyr, the Databricks Connect path, can override them. Dependency removal - tibble, rappdirs, digest - runs alongside as the package slims down.
Expect the next releases to continue tracking dbplyr and Spark versions, and more functions to be converted to methods as functionality shifts toward pysparklyr; new capability arriving in sparklyr itself looks unlikely.
